How many gold atoms are in an 0.333 ounce, 18 k gold bracelet? (18 k gold is 75% gold by mass.)?

Chemistry
1 answer:
taurus [48]3 years ago
7 0
<span>0.333 ounce * 0.75 * 28.35 grams/ounce = 7.080 grams gold 7.080 grams Au / 196.967g/mol Au = 0.0359 mol Au 0.0359 mol Au * (6.023 * 10^23) atoms/mol = 2.24 * 10^22 Atoms Au</span>

Name two compounds with more exothermic lattice energies than scandium oxide and justify your choice.
N76 [4]

Answer:

1 . Al_2O_3

2. TiO_2

Explanation:

The more stable the ionic compound, the more is it lattice energy.

  • The more the charge on the cation and the anion, the greater is the lattice energy.
  • The less the size of the cation and the anion, the greater is the lattice energy.

Scandium oxide (Sc_2O_3) is an oxide in which Sc^{3+} behaves as cation and O^{2-} behaves as anion.

The compounds which has higher lattice energy than scandium oxide are:

1 . Al_2O_3

This is because the charge are same on the cation and the anion as in the case of the Scandium oxide but the size of the cation Al^{3+} is smaller than Sc^{3+}. Thus, this corresponds to higher lattice energy.

2. TiO_2

This is because the charge on the cation Ti^{4+} is greater than that of Sc^{3+} and also the size of the cation Ti^{4+} is smaller than Sc^{3+}. Thus, this corresponds to higher lattice energy.
